      <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>One of the stained glass panels inside the Basilica of Our Lady of Peace depicts Jesus entering Jerusalem in triumph. Kneeling beside him, rendered in the same luminous glass, is Félix Houphouët-Boigny -- not an apostle, not a saint, but the president of Côte d'Ivoire, who commissioned the basilica and paid for every square meter of it. That single image tells you everything about what this building is: the largest church on Earth, built not for a congregation that needed it, but for a leader who wanted the world to remember his name.</p>
